Output 627133a301f94359b04e47888656a532af8ba430ce1237f2c4083a7d667144c9: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 ba706b30d0f5bca4039792dfd742fe876329548e
address
tb1qhfcxkvxs7k72gquhjt0awsh7sa3jj4ywrq4u4t
transaction
627133a301f94359b04e47888656a532af8ba430ce1237f2c4083a7d667144c9